Wednesday deadline for public comment on 'Green Bridge' plan
The Federal Highway Administration and Maine Department of Transportation plan to replace the aging and deteriorating Frank J. Wood Bridge that connects downtown Brunswick and Topsham.

$45M tax break for Bath Iron Works becomes law
BATH — A potential $45 million tax break for Bath Iron Works became law April 4 when it was signed by Gov. Paul LePage.
